Sažetak
Let R_{; ; 1, 2}; ; be scalar Riesz transforms on R^2. We prove that the L^p norms of k-th powers of the operator R_2+iR_1 behave exactly as |k|^{; ; 1−2/p}; ; *p, uniformly in k∈Z∖{; ; 0}; ; , p≥2. This gives a complete asymptotic answer to a question suggested by Iwaniec and Martin in 1996. The main novelty are the lower estimates, of which we give three different proofs. We also conjecture the exact value of ∥(R_2+iR_1)^k∥_p. Furthermore, we establish the sharp behaviour of weak (1, 1) constants of (R_2+iR_1)^k and an L^∞ to BMO estimate that is sharp up to a logarithmic factor.
